InnerBushman has provided us with a fantastic alternative TPU spring for my DIY CAD mouse / Spacemouse project. Because this spring doesn't require a mount above and below the magnet plate because it is all combined into one, the mouse can be made smaller. InnerBushman has already provided a smaller case with his design but I thought I would see if I could produce one based on the original design. This is the result. The case is 7mm smaller than the small case version I did for the original TPU spring version which was 6mm smaller than the original case. 📷 Image redacted — claim this model to add your own media The changes needed to the mechanism are replacing the M4x40mm central bolt with one that is M4x25mm. I also replaced the M3x20mm bolts that mount to the bolt plate and sensor plate with M3x12mm ones. 📷 Image redacted — claim this model to add your own media With these changes making the mechanism more compact, the case here or the one from InnerBushman will fit. The curvature of the case has been changed from the original to make sure it doesn't interfere with the button mounts and this change requires slight changes to the buttons to match the curve. The base was automatically updated with the case changes. I don't use it but I have included it for those who do.
